Descriptions

  NOT IN CHURCH describes all the people who would describe themselves as Christians, perhaps born again or evangelical Christians.  The difference is that they no longer regularly attend one church. Used to Attend 
 NEVER BEEN TO CHURCH describes lots of people born after 1975 who never went to Sunday School and never made a succesful transition to "grown up" church.
 
LOST THEIR MOTIVATION describes  Christians still attending church but really just going through the motions - their heart is not in it and they only keep attending because they believe they should.
